Hans von Campenhausen (1903-1989) was Chair of Ecclesiastical History at Heidelberg and was an honorary fellow of the British Academy. One of the world\'s leading authorities on the thought and doctrines of the early church, his writings include, The Formation of the Christian Bible, The Fathers of the Greek Church, and The Fathers of the Latin Church.
